@page - CSS: Cascading Style Sheets MDN

    https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/CSS/@page
    Mar 24, 2019 · The @page CSS at-rule is used to modify some CSS properties when printing a document. You can't change all CSS properties with @page.You can only change the margins, orphans, widows, and page breaks of the document. Attempts to change any other CSS properties will be ignored.

CSSPageRule - Web APIs MDN

    https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/CSSPageRule
    Mar 24, 2019 · CSSPageRule is an interface representing a single CSS @page rule. It implements the CSSRule interface with a type value of 6 (CSSRule.PAGE_RULE).
